Value ranks each provider on price for performance. We take this GPU’s FP32 throughput (TFLOPs), divide it by the hourly price to get raw compute per dollar, and scale that across the providers shown, so the best-priced option scores 100 and the most expensive scores 0. The $/TFLOP column expresses the same trade-off as an absolute dollar cost per TFLOP-hour.

Live availability isn’t published by every provider. Where a provider doesn’t expose per-GPU stock, we mark it with an asterisk.

Community GPUs come from independent operators rather than vetted data centres, which is what makes them cheap. They can be reclaimed or drop offline with little warning, and you should treat any data on them as exposed. They're fine for interruptible or non-sensitive runs. For anything sensitive or long-running, rent a secure GPU instead.
